Taunton, June 3 -- England Women's stand-in captain Charlotte Dean praised Alice Capsey and Heather Knight's match-winning 137-run partnership against India in the series-decider on Tuesday.

India and England entered the third and final T20I with the series poised evenly at 1-1. After conceding 180, England chased the big total down in just 18.3 overs with the help of a massive 137-run partnership off 76 balls between Capsey and Knight. While Capsey scored 82 off 43 balls, hitting nine fours and a six, Knight remained unbeaten on 70 off 42, hitting 10 boundaries.

The Capsey-Knight partnership took England from 38/3 to 184/4 in 18.3 overs.
